About the role

About Us We are a forward-thinking Australian accounting and advisory firm dedicated to helping businesses grow with clarity and confidence. We provide tax, accounting, and strategic advisory services to a diverse client base, delivering practical solutions that drive real results. Our firm prides itself on building strong client relationships, maintaining technical excellence, and fostering a collaborative and supportive team culture. We are now seeking an experienced Senior Tax Accountant to join our growing team. Why Join Us: Competitive salary + Philippines benefits. Working permanently from home – Monday to Friday, 7am to 3 pm AEST. 4 weeks paid leave + AU public holidays. Day off on your birthday! Opportunities for career advancement and professional growth. Supportive and collaborative work environment. Access to ongoing training and development programs. New equipment supplied. Position Summary: As the Senior Tax Accountant, your role will involve ensuring the delivery of accurate and timely financial information. The ideal candidate will have extensive experience in public accounting, strong technical skills, and the ability to build and maintain client relationships. Key Responsibilities: Prepare and review complex individual, corporate, partnership, and trust tax returns. Prepare and review financial statements, ensuring compliance with applicable accounting standards. Stay current on changes in tax laws, regulations, and accounting standards, and share knowledge with the team. Identify and implement process improvements to enhance efficiency and service quality. Assist with the preparation of monthly management accounts, including review of P&L accounts and preparation of the reports. Assist with bookkeeping tasks to support the compliance engagements (eg BAS/IAS, annual financials). Preparation of work papers for compliance engagements. Skills: Minimum of 5 years of experience in Australian public accounting, with a focus on Australian tax and financial reporting. In-depth knowledge of Australian tax laws, regulations, and accounting standards. Proficiency in accounting software Xero and FYI Docs. Strong analytical and problem-solving abilities. Excellent attention to detail and organisational skills. Superior verbal and written communication skills. Ability to manage multiple priorities and meet deadlines. Proven leadership and team management skills. High level of integrity and professionalism. Experience with Active Work Papers desirable but not essential. However, at least online workpapers software.
